Zimbabwe: The Sri Lankan team has also confirmed its participation in the ICC ODI World Cup, which will begin on October 5 and be hosted by India. Wherein 8 teams have already qualified for the major competition. Zimbabwe hosts the qualifying round for the final two spots at the same time. The Sri Lankan team has fared well in this, winning all of its games.

Three teams are fighting for the one remaining position in the main event now that the Sri Lankan team has been announced. The Zimbabwe cricket team, which is hosting the qualifications, is also mentioned.

Zimbabwe has performed admirably thus far in this tournament, but following their loss to Sri Lanka, their path to the World Cup 2023 has been a little more challenging.

Now, the Zimbabwean team only needs to play one Super Six game against Scotland on July 4. If the team wins in this game, it will also guarantee its spot in the ODI World Cup, but if it fails to do so, Zimbabwe will have to rely on the outcomes of other games in the qualifying round.

The race to qualify for the ODI World Cup 2023 also involves the teams of Scotland and the Netherlands. With 4 points, Scotland is presently third in the Super Six points standings. In such a scenario, he will need to triumph in his final two games against Zimbabwe and the Netherlands. The Scottish team will automatically qualify if it is able to do this.

The Netherlands team's journey appears to be somewhat challenging. In their final two games, which they must play against Scotland and Oman, they will need to triumph decisively.

The team's net runrate will increase as a result. He will also need to hope that Scotland beats Zimbabwe at the same time. With two points after three games, the Netherlands team is currently in fourth place in the points standings.
